Hi,

 

The requirement is as below

 

1. I want to charge the battery with a charging voltage of 3,2V and a charge current of 3mA.

2. I want to load the battery by 

                          a) pulse with a pulse current of 45mA with a specific pulse width 

                          b) pulse with a pulse current of 15mA with a specific pulse width

3. Need to monitor below parameter

                           a) Battery voltage

                           b) sink current

                           c) charging time

                           b) discharging time

 

Please let us know if PXIe-4144 can be used for the above requirement.
